Report puts cost of storm damage in Clare at €36m

Clare County Council has revised upwards the estimated cost of repairing the damage caused by the recent storms.

The coastal damage took place just after Christmas and on several days in January.

An initial report outlined costs totalling over €23m - but now the local authority said the structural damage will cost €36.8m to fix.

The increased figure takes into account the discovery of more damage done on February 1.

The greatest destruction was recorded in Lahinch - where repair works are estimated to cost over €6m.

The projected cost also includes a 10% contingency fund of €3.3m.
